I wanted more subwoofer bass. Given what was available, which was $399 out of my price range, I decided to make my own 8" subwoofer speaker ring spacer to accommodate a subwoofer that I wanted.

As a result, see the pictures below. Mission accomplished.

How does that kicker sub sound? Did you change anything else other than adding that ring and connecting it? Nice work man.
That's not me - I did not use a ring or Kicker driver, I trimmed a Rockford driver's mounting ear down. It sounds like 5% better than stock? Total waste. I think a cheaper driver might do better and certainly would have been less money down the drain.
